![]() ![]() The S/PDIF port on the back of the dock is digital, but it is output only. – The Combo audio port on the front of the dock is analog. To ensure no data is lost, always eject or unmount any connected storage devices from your operating system before disconnecting them from your dock (or before disconnecting the dock from the host computer). – The dock and all of its ports support hot-plugging. If the computer powers off or sleeps, the dock will remain powered on, but all other devices connected through the dock will power off or sleep, as if they were connected directly to the computer. As long as it is connected to power and to a computer, the dock will function. – Windows: To enable support for 10G Ethernet you will need to install a driver. ![]() This application includes a driver that enables support for these devices and charging functions. – Mac: To enable support for the Apple Super Drive, Apple USB Keyboard, and charging for iPad 1/2/3 generation devices on the dock’s `high-power’ ports, please install the Dock Ejector application for Mac. All connected devices will be available immediately for use on your computer. Connect other devices to the appropriate ports on the dock.Connect the dock to a Thunderbolt 3 port on your computer using either one of the Thunderbolt ports on the dock. ![]()
